Environmental Policy Shimano Guidelines

"To promote health and happiness through the enjoyment of nature and the world around us." 

 

Upholding this motto, and based on our common recognition that preserving local and global environments is our utmost priority, all Team Shimano members commit to environmental preservation activities in compliance with our Environmental Action Guidelines.

 

1) COMPLIANCE WITH APPLICABLE LAWS AND REGULATIONS

 

We will faithfully observe international environmental regulations and codes worldwide; relevant laws, regulations, and ordinances of countries and municipalities concerned; and other requirements.

 

2) ESTABLISHMENT OF ENVIRONMENTAL MANAGEMENT SYSTEMS AND THEIR CONTINUAL IMPROVEMENT

 

We will build environmental management systems, set targets for reducing environmental impacts, monitor progress of our environmental measures, and review and revise these systems whenever it is necessary.

 

3) REDUCTION OF ENVIRONMENTAL IMPACTS AND PREVENTING POLLUTION

 

In thorough consideration of environmental impacts caused by our business activities, we will take the following measures:

 

- Involving all employees in energy conservation campaigns.

- Cutting CO2 emissions.

- Preventing air, water, soil and other pollutions.

- Preventing noise and vibration pollutions

- Promoting proper waste management.

- Developing eco-friendly products and technologies.

- Reinforcing control of chemical substances under the Shimano Green Plan.

 

4) PARTNERSHIPS WITH COMMUNITIES

 

As a corporate citizen of both global and local communities, we will support environmental campaigns by communities concerned, and encourage our employees to participate in such campaigns.

 

5) EDUCATION AND PUBLIC RELATION ACTIVITIES

 

We will promote Shimano's Environmental Policy to all employees of Shimano and employees of our suppliers and other related companies. In addition, we will disclose our activities and their results to shareholders, customers, communities and international society.

 

6) COMMITTED TO ETHICAL APPAREL MANUFACTURING PARTNERS AND STANDARDS

 

Shimano New Zealand’s apparel is produced in partnership with a manufacturer committed to a comprehensive sustainability approach that integrates environmental, social, and governance (ESG) principles at every stage of production:

 

Our manufacturers are putting significant efforts into waste reduction. These include the transitioning of packaging to recyclable and biodegradable materials, along with a focus on product lifecycle management that ensures our apparel is designed for durability and longevity, reducing waste and supporting a shift away from disposable, fast-fashion garments

 

Take-back and circularity programs are in also place to recycle and upcycle used garments, further minimizing environmental impact. Sustainable materials such as recycled polyester, responsibly sourced or organic cotton, and ethically sourced animal products are prioritized, along with strict controls on harmful chemicals and dyes. 

 

Our manufacturers also adhere to additional supply chain standards that ensure fair labour practices, ethical sourcing, and transparency along with active support of community initiatives like Legasea and I Am Hope.
